Abstract
A fingerprint sensing device and recognition system includes an array of closely spaced apart sensing elements each comprising a sensing electrode and an amplifier circuit. The device is used to sense electrical charge on a fingertip and obviates the need to pre-charge the sensing electrode. The device may be constructed with a single die or with multiple dies.
